Bucharest, Romania – A recent viral video provides a firsthand look into the earnings of delivery drivers in Romania, offering insights for those considering similar work opportunities. The video, shared by a content creator, features a driver showcasing their earnings through a mobile application, revealing a 'Total Net Fees' of 9431.69 Romanian Lei (LEI) for 541 completed deliveries.According to the driver, after various deductions, a delivery worker can realistically earn approximately 8000 LEI per month. This figure is presented as equivalent to 150,000 Indian Rupees, a significant sum for individuals from countries like India, Nepal, and Pakistan seeking employment abroad.The video also touches upon the financial obligations for drivers, noting that only a commission is typically paid to the delivery company. For those on a student visa, the driver suggests that full income tax might not be applicable, simplifying the financial landscape for international students working in the sector. This account sheds light on the economic realities and potential income for delivery professionals in Romania, particularly for the expatriate community.
